Default Blown M44 with all accessories

I have a blown M44 in my garage that has everything on it. The motor has a hole in the block and condition of the head is unknown.

Intake Manifold, wiring harness, coil pack, AC compressor, pwr steering pump, etc is all included. I also have the exhaust header from the donor engine, but it looks like the previous owner took a sawzall to one of the tubes.

$200 or best offer to anyone who wants to come pick it up. I will give you everything.

Just wanted to put it on the forum for anyone who needs inexpensive parts before I take the good stuff and scrap the block.

I am located in Lansing, MI
